Transaction 13069bbda4bf160a14a40c5cfc6158448839d41345903b2a8b8eef4fa112970c

2 Input
2 Outputs
  • 13069bbda4bf160a14a40c5cfc6158448839d41345903b2a8b8eef4fa112970c:0
  • value  335000
    address  3KAwwKWdv8ranLftyhrX6oKGR4oPSCLg6V
  • 13069bbda4bf160a14a40c5cfc6158448839d41345903b2a8b8eef4fa112970c:1
  • value  240279
    address  36SpsVbc917ttNe7yUqz9V5PgjWbPatdP4